| 中英文篇名/Title | 我會成為你的朋友:再詮釋漢娜.鄂蘭的政治情感與友誼等概念 I Will Be Your Friend: Re-interpretating Hannah Arendt’s Concepts of Political Sentiment and Friendship |

| 摘要/Abstract | 本文探討鄂蘭的政治情感概念。文章的主要目標在於分析她對於激情、情緒與情感等的概念,以及它們之間的關係。筆者宣稱,政治情緒與情感源自於我們欲與他人建立起關係的激情,而人們也透過各種人際互動模式來維持關係,進而促進了這種激情。文章的另一個目標在於詮釋鄂蘭的友誼概念。筆者主張在其觀點中,友誼所指涉者不僅是一種我們對於朋友以及他們之間世界的義務(即一種「勿忘我」的義務),也是一種我們對任何偶然相遇之人展現出普遍善意的義務──一個人願意伸手並對他們說「我會成為你的朋友」。 This paper investigates Arendt’s concept of political sentiment. One key aim of this paper is to analyse her notions of passion, emotion and sentiment, as well as the relationships between them. I argue that political emotion and sentiment stem from our passion for forming relationships with others, which is facilitated by people coming up with various modes of interaction to sustain these relation-ships. Another aim of this paper is to interpret Arendt’s concept of friendship. I contend that friendship, in her view, refers not just to a duty to one’s friend and the world in-between them (the duty of “forget-me-not”) but also a universal benevolence toward whomever one happens to encounter—to one’s willingness to reach out their hand and say “I will be your friend”. |
